Check Digit Verification of cas no

The CAS Registry Mumber 148508-92-3 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,4,8,5,0 and 8 respectively; the second part has 2 digits, 9 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 148508-92:
(8*1)+(7*4)+(6*8)+(5*5)+(4*0)+(3*8)+(2*9)+(1*2)=153
153 % 10 = 3
So 148508-92-3 is a valid CAS Registry Number.

Quadruply bonded dimolybdenum compounds with polydentate phosphines. Mo2X4(tetraphos-1) (tetraphos-1 = Ph2PCH2CH2P(Ph)CH2CH 2P(Ph)CH2CH2PPh2, X = Cl, Br), the first examples of enantiomeric 1,2,5,8/1,2,6,7 and 1,2,5,7/1,2,6,8 types

Chen, Jhy-Der,Cotton, F. Albert,Hong, Bo

, p. 2343 - 2353 (2008/10/08)

Five meso and racemic diastereomers, rac-Mo2Cl4(tetraphos-1)·CH2Cl 2 (1), meso-Mo2Cl4(tetraphos-1) (2), rac-Mo2Br4(tetraphos-1)·0.5 CH2Cl2 (3), meso-Mo2Br4(tetraphos-1)·CH2Cl 2 (4), and meso-Mo2Br4(tetraphos-1)·1.5 THF (5) (tetraphos-1 = Ph2PCH2CH2P(Ph)CH2CH 2P(Ph)CH2CH2PPh2) have been synthesized and structurally characterized. Among them are two new types of geometrical isomers, namely, 1,2,5,7/1,2,6,8 and 1,2,5,8/1,2,6,7 enantiomeric pairs, of M2X4L4 complexes. Four significant differences emerge as we compare the structures of complexes with the meso and racemic ligands: (i) While the two central phosphorus donor atoms coordinate to different Mo centers in the racemic ligand, they coordinate to the same Mo atom in the complex of the meso ligand, thus giving the bischelating/single-bridging coordination mode in the former and the chelating/double-bridging mode in the latter. (ii) The average Mo-Mo bond distances, 2.154 A? and 2.190 A? for racemic and meso diastereomers, respectively, are different by 0.037 A?, but they both fall within the range of the distances established for Mo-Mo quadruple bonds. (iii) The average of the four smallest torsional angles is different: 18.8 and 30.0° for the racemic and meso diastereomers, respectively. (iv) While the racemic diastereomers comprise the 1,2,5,8/1,2,6,7 enantiomers, the meso ones are designated as the 1,2,5,7/1,2,6,8 enantiomers. The crystal structures of 1-5 are fully described. Crystallographic data for these complexes are as follows: 1, C2/c with a = 19.527(6) A?, b = 18.210(2) A?, c = 13.241(2) A?, β = 104.85(2)°, V = 4551(2) A?3, and Z = 4; 2, C2/c with a = 26.174(5) A?, b = 20.297(5) A?, c = 16.047(7) A?, β = 100.03(3)°, V = 8395(5) A?3, and Z = 8; 3, C2/c with a = 19.563(2) A?, b = 18.317(4) A?, c = 13.354(3) A?, β = 104.22(1)°, V = 4638(2) A?3, and Z = 4; 4, P21/c with a = 16.444(4) A?, b = 21.335(3) A?, c = 25.882(3) A?, β = 91.20(2)°, V = 9078(3) A?3, and Z = 8; 5, P21/c with a = 19.920(5) A?, b = 17.818(5) A?, c = 15.999(4) A?, β = 111.27(2)°, V = 5292(5) A?3, and Z = 4. In addition to the structural data for these complexes, 31P{1H} NMR and UV-vis spectroscopy have also been used to characterize the complexes.
